A friend of mine recently told me that he does not read books and only listens to audiobooks.

I was curious if there are any text adventures that also read the text. I am not talking about additional software (text-to-speech) that could be used to perform this function. I'm more wondering about any text adventures that the author also included themselves reading the game.
